GUWAHATI: The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P), on Thursday (February 08), announced candidates for three parliamentary seats for the upcoming Lok Sabha elections.

AAP hoped that the INDIA bloc will allow them to contest from these constituencies in Assam.

The party announced its candidates for the three seats in Assam of Dibrugarh, Guwahati and Sonitpur.

The AAP candidates announced by the AAP are: Manoj Dhanohar from Dibrugarh, Bhaven Chaudhary from Guwahati and Rishi Raj from Sonitpur.

“We have full faith that the INDIA bloc will accept it. But winning elections is most important. We are beginning preparations for these three seats immediately,” said AAP Rajya Sabha MP Sandeep Pathak.

“All things should be expedited. Talks have been going on for months but still there is no result. We are with the INDIA bloc in fighting against the Modi government. All the decisions on alliance should be taken immediately,” he stressed.
